This is not an atom, it is an implementation detail inside the core. So
please don't put this into include/ (this is where the public API, for
e.g. plugins and drivers goes)
Moving this inside src/message.h is the way to go.
Will move the file to src/message.h

Since this is not public API please don't use the ofono_ prefix for
this. Using e.g. message_emit_removed, message_append_properties, etc
is good enough.
Will rename all the functions to message_XXX.
